In short: no.

In long(ish):

* If a program hangs, the user cannot close the window
* each program needs a copy of the theme parsed in memory, the images
created in memory
* theme caches (what little there are) are cached per app, rather than
per theme.
* windows don't all look/behave the same (I know this is one of your
plus points, but in my eyes this is a large negative)
* each program is linked to the metacity library...we're trying to
reduce library count for each program, not increase them.
